{"id":22562255,"url":"https://github.com/martinpcdev/taskcli","last_synced_at":"2025-08-24T12:43:21.006Z","repository":{"id":260542739,"uuid":"842749954","full_name":"MartinpcDev/TaskCLI","owner":"MartinpcDev","description":"programa de manejo de tareas por consola emulando un CLI","archived":false,"fork":false,"pushed_at":"2024-10-31T22:36:32.000Z","size":7,"stargazers_count":1,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"main","last_synced_at":"2025-02-02T13:16:28.710Z","etag":null,"topics":["backend","cli","console-application","filesystem","java"],"latest_commit_sha":null,"homepage":"","language":"Java","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/MartinpcDev.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2024-08-15T02:14:24.000Z","updated_at":"2024-10-31T22:36:35.000Z","dependencies_parsed_at":"2024-10-31T23:23:18.598Z","dependency_job_id":null,"html_url":"https://github.com/MartinpcDev/TaskCLI","commit_stats":null,"previous_names":["martinpcdev/taskcli"],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/MartinpcDev%2FTaskCLI","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/MartinpcDev%2FTaskCLI/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/MartinpcDev%2FTaskCLI/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/MartinpcDev%2FTaskCLI/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/MartinpcDev","download_url":"https://codeload.github.com/MartinpcDev/TaskCLI/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":246034266,"owners_count":20712851,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["backend","cli","console-application","filesystem","java"],"created_at":"2024-12-07T22:12:13.485Z","updated_at":"2025-03-28T12:42:39.479Z","avatar_url":"https://github.com/MartinpcDev.png","language":"Java","funding_links":[],"categories":[],"sub_categories":[],"readme":"# Task Tracker - Seguimiento y Gestión de Tareas en la CLI\n\nhttps://roadmap.sh/projects/task-tracker\n\nTask Tracker es una herramienta de línea de comandos (CLI) diseñada para ayudar a los usuarios a\norganizar y gestionar sus tareas diarias de manera eficiente. Esta aplicación permite registrar y\nsupervisar el estado de cada tarea, proporcionando un control sobre las actividades que están\npendientes, en progreso o completadas. Task Tracker es una excelente manera de practicar habilidades\nde programación fundamentales, como la interacción con el sistema de archivos, la gestión de\nentradas de usuario y el desarrollo de aplicaciones basadas en CLI.\n\n## Características principales:\n\n- **Seguimiento de tareas**: añade, edita y elimina tareas en el sistema.\n- **Gestión de estados**: clasifica las tareas en “Pendiente”, “En progreso” y “Completada” para\n  facilitar la supervisión.\n- **Simplicidad y funcionalidad**: una interfaz CLI intuitiva que permite un fácil acceso y\n  actualización de las tareas.\n\nEste proyecto está desarrollado en Java, haciendo uso de archivos de texto para almacenar la\ninformación de las tareas, lo que lo convierte en una solución ligera y accesible para el\nseguimiento de tareas diarias.\n\n## Documentacion\n\n* Agregar tarea `add {nombre de la tarea}`\n* Lista de tareas `list`\n* Actualizar nombre `update {id} {nombre de la tarea}`\n* Borrar tarea `delete`\n* Actualizar status `inprogress {id}` `done {id}`\n* Listar por status `listdone` `listpending` `listinprogress`\n* Salir del programa `exit`","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fmartinpcdev%2Ftaskcli","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fmartinpcdev%2Ftaskcli","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fmartinpcdev%2Ftaskcli/lists"}